Description

General part information

TPS54395 Series

The TPS54395 is a dual, adaptive on-time D-CAP2™ mode synchronous buck converter. The TPS54395 enables system designers to complete the suite of various end equipment’s power bus regulators with a cost effective, low component count, and low standby current solution. The main control loops of the TPS54395 use the D-CAP2™ mode control which provides a very fast transient response with no external compensation components. The adaptive on-time control supports seamless transition between PWM mode at higher load conditions and Eco-mode™ operation at light loads. Eco-mode™ allows the TPS54395 to maintain high efficiency during lighter load conditions. The TPS54395 is able to adapt to both low equivalent series resistance (ESR) output capacitors such as POSCAP or SP-CAP, and ultra-low ESR, ceramic capacitors. The device provides convenient and efficient operation with input voltages from 4.5V to 18V.

The TPS54395 is available in a 4.4 mm × 5 mm 16-pin TSSOP (PWP) and 4 mm x 4 mm 16-pin VQFN (RSA) package, and is specified for an ambient temperature range from –40°C to 85°C.
